Q: Is 209,342 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 209,342 is not a prime number.

Why is 209,342 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 209342 can be evenly divided by 1 2 7 14 19 38 133 266 787 1,574 5,509 11,018 14,953 29,906 104,671 and 209,342, with no remainder.

Since 209,342 cannot be divided by just 1 and 209,342, it is not a prime number.
